O Que É Desenvolvimento Front-End: Guia Completo Para Iniciantes
O desenvolvimento front-end é uma área do desenvolvimento de software que se concentra na criação da interface do usuário.
O que é desenvolvimento front-end?
O desenvolvimento front-end é uma área do desenvolvimento de software que se concentra na criação da interface do usuário. Envolve a criação, design e implementação de elementos visuais e interativos em um site ou aplicativo. O desenvolvedor front-end é responsável por traduzir o design e a experiência do usuário em código, garantindo que o site ou aplicativo seja funcional, responsivo e agradável visualmente.
Por que aprender desenvolvimento front-end?
Aprender desenvolvimento front-end pode abrir muitas portas para uma carreira de sucesso na área de tecnologia. Aqui estão algumas razões pelas quais você deve considerar aprender desenvolvimento front-end:
1. Alta demanda:
Com o crescimento contínuo da internet e dos dispositivos móveis, a demanda por desenvolvedores front-end qualificados está em constante crescimento. Empresas de todos os setores estão procurando profissionais capazes de criar interfaces atraentes e funcionais para seus sites e aplicativos.
2. Oportunidades de carreira:
O desenvolvimento front-end oferece uma ampla gama de oportunidades de carreira. Você pode trabalhar em empresas de tecnologia, agências digitais, startups ou até mesmo como freelancer. Além disso, muitas empresas estão adotando a abordagem de desenvolvimento front-end para melhorar a experiência do usuário e alcançar seus objetivos de negócios.
3. Criatividade e inovação:
O desenvolvimento front-end permite que você utilize sua criatividade e habilidades de design para criar interfaces atraentes e interativas. Você pode experimentar diferentes estilos, layouts e animações para tornar a experiência do usuário única e memorável.
4. Aprendizado contínuo:
A área de desenvolvimento front-end está em constante evolução, com o surgimento de novas tecnologias e frameworks. Isso significa que você terá a oportunidade de aprender continuamente e se manter atualizado com as últimas tendências do setor.
Principais tecnologias utilizadas no desenvolvimento front-end
No desenvolvimento front-end, existem várias tecnologias e ferramentas que são amplamente utilizadas. Aqui estão algumas das principais:
1. HTML (Hypertext Markup Language):



É a linguagem padrão para a criação de páginas web. O HTML é usado para estruturar o conteúdo de uma página, definindo elementos como cabeçalhos, parágrafos, imagens e links.
2. CSS (Cascading Style Sheets):
É a linguagem usada para estilizar e formatar a aparência de uma página web. Com o CSS, é possível definir cores, fontes, tamanhos, layout e outros aspectos visuais de um site ou aplicativo.
3. JavaScript:
É uma linguagem de programação que permite adicionar interatividade e comportamento dinâmico a uma página web. Com o JavaScript, é possível criar animações, manipular elementos da página, validar formulários e muito mais.
4. Frameworks front-end:
Existem vários frameworks populares que ajudam os desenvolvedores a criar interfaces de usuário de forma mais eficiente. Alguns exemplos são o React, Angular e Vue.js. Esses frameworks fornecem uma estrutura e um conjunto de ferramentas para desenvolver aplicativos web modernos e escaláveis.
Como começar a aprender desenvolvimento front-end: guia completo para iniciantes
Se você está interessado em aprender desenvolvimento front-end, aqui está um guia completo para ajudá-lo a dar os primeiros passos:
1. Aprenda HTML e CSS:
Comece aprendendo as bases do HTML e CSS. Existem muitos recursos online gratuitos, tutoriais em vídeo e cursos que podem ajudar você a aprender essas linguagens.
2. Domine JavaScript:
O JavaScript é uma parte essencial do desenvolvimento front-end. Dedique tempo para aprender os conceitos básicos da linguagem, como variáveis, funções, loops e condicionais. Depois, avance para tópicos mais avançados, como manipulação do DOM e AJAX.
3. Explore frameworks front-end:
Depois de ter uma compreensão sólida do HTML, CSS e JavaScript, você pode começar a explorar os frameworks front-end mais populares, como React, Angular ou Vue.js. Esses frameworks podem ajudar você a criar aplicativos web mais complexos e eficientes.
4. Construa projetos pessoais:
A melhor maneira de aprender desenvolvimento front-end é colocando em prática o que você aprendeu. Comece construindo pequenos projetos pessoais, como um portfólio ou um site simples. Isso permitirá que você aplique seus conhecimentos e ganhe experiência prática.
5. Conecte-se com a comunidade:
Aproveite as redes sociais, fóruns e comunidades online para se conectar com outros desenvolvedores front-end. Compartilhe seus projetos, faça perguntas e participe de discussões. A comunidade é uma ótima fonte de inspiração e aprendizado contínuo.
Conclusão
O desenvolvimento front-end é uma área empolgante e em constante evolução, que oferece muitas oportunidades de carreira. Ao aprender HTML, CSS, JavaScript e explorar frameworks front-end, você estará preparado para criar interfaces de usuário atraentes e funcionais. Siga este guia completo para iniciantes e comece sua jornada no desenvolvimento front-end. Boa sorte!
Principais tecnologias utilizadas no desenvolvimento front-end
No desenvolvimento front-end, existem várias tecnologias e ferramentas que são amplamente utilizadas para criar interfaces de usuário atraentes e funcionais. Conhecer e dominar essas tecnologias é essencial para se destacar nessa área. Aqui estão algumas das principais tecnologias utilizadas no desenvolvimento front-end:
– HTML (Hypertext Markup Language): O HTML é a linguagem padrão para a criação de páginas web. Ele define a estrutura e o conteúdo do site, permitindo que os desenvolvedores criem elementos como cabeçalhos, parágrafos, imagens, links e formulários. O HTML é a base do desenvolvimento front-end e é fundamental para a criação de uma estrutura sólida para o site ou aplicativo.
– CSS (Cascading Style Sheets): O CSS é usado para estilizar e formatar a aparência de um site ou aplicativo. Com o CSS, os desenvolvedores podem definir cores, fontes, tamanhos, espaçamentos e outros aspectos visuais. O CSS permite criar layouts responsivos, animações e efeitos visuais, tornando a experiência do usuário mais agradável. Além disso, frameworks como o Bootstrap fornecem estilos pré-definidos e componentes que facilitam o desenvolvimento.



– JavaScript: O JavaScript é uma linguagem de programação que permite adicionar interatividade e comportamento dinâmico a uma página web. Ele é amplamente utilizado no desenvolvimento front-end para criar recursos interativos, como menus deslizantes, carrosséis, validação de formulários e muito mais. Além disso, frameworks populares como o React, Angular e Vue.js são baseados em JavaScript e são amplamente utilizados para criar interfaces de usuário complexas e reativas.
– Frameworks front-end: Existem vários frameworks front-end populares que ajudam os desenvolvedores a criar interfaces de usuário de forma mais eficiente. Esses frameworks fornecem uma estrutura e um conjunto de ferramentas para facilitar o desenvolvimento e melhorar a produtividade. Alguns exemplos de frameworks front-end são o React, Angular, Vue.js, Ember.js e muitos outros. Esses frameworks oferecem recursos avançados, como manipulação eficiente do DOM, gerenciamento de estado e criação de componentes reutilizáveis.
– Pré-processadores CSS: Os pré-processadores CSS, como Sass e Less, são ferramentas que estendem a funcionalidade do CSS tradicional. Eles permitem que os desenvolvedores escrevam estilos mais complexos, com recursos como variáveis, mixins, aninhamento e importação de arquivos. Os pré-processadores CSS ajudam a melhorar a organização e a reutilização de estilos, tornando o desenvolvimento front-end mais eficiente.
Como começar a aprender desenvolvimento front-end: guia completo para iniciantes
Se você está interessado em aprender desenvolvimento front-end, não se preocupe, pois existem muitos recursos disponíveis para ajudar você a começar. Aqui está um guia completo para iniciantes que irá orientá-lo nos primeiros passos:
1. Aprenda HTML e CSS:
O HTML e o CSS são os fundamentos do desenvolvimento front-end. Comece aprendendo os conceitos básicos do HTML, como tags, elementos e atributos. Em seguida, avance para o CSS e aprenda como estilizar os elementos HTML. Existem muitos tutoriais online, cursos e livros disponíveis para ajudar você a aprender essas linguagens.
2. Domine JavaScript:
O JavaScript é uma parte essencial do desenvolvimento front-end. Dedique tempo para aprender os conceitos básicos da linguagem, como variáveis, funções, condicionais e loops. Em seguida, explore conceitos mais avançados, como manipulação do DOM, eventos e AJAX. A prática é fundamental para dominar o JavaScript, portanto, experimente criar pequenos projetos para aplicar o que você aprendeu.
3. Explore frameworks front-end:
Depois de ter uma compreensão sólida do HTML, CSS e JavaScript, é hora de explorar os frameworks front-end populares. O React, o Angular e o Vue.js são alguns exemplos de frameworks que você pode aprender. Comece com um framework e aprofunde-se em seus conceitos e recursos. Aprenda como criar componentes, gerenciar o estado da aplicação e interagir com APIs externas. A documentação oficial e os tutoriais online são ótimos recursos para ajudar você a aprender um framework específico.
4. Construa projetos práticos:
A melhor maneira de aprender desenvolvimento front-end é colocar em prática o que você aprendeu. Construa projetos práticos, como um site pessoal, um portfólio ou um aplicativo simples. Isso permitirá que você aplique seus conhecimentos, enfrente desafios reais e desenvolva suas habilidades.
5. Mantenha-se atualizado:
O desenvolvimento front-end é uma área que está sempre evoluindo, com o surgimento de novas tecnologias e tendências. Portanto, é importante que você se mantenha atualizado, acompanhando blogs, fóruns e canais de tecnologia. Além disso, participe de conferências e eventos da área para se conectar com outros profissionais e aprender com suas experiências.
Conclusão
O desenvolvimento front-end é uma área emocionante e repleta de oportunidades para quem deseja construir interfaces de usuário incríveis. Aprender HTML, CSS, JavaScript e explorar frameworks front-end é um ótimo ponto de partida para iniciar sua jornada no desenvolvimento front-end. Siga este guia completo para iniciantes, pratique e mantenha-se atualizado, e você estará no caminho certo para se tornar um desenvolvedor front-end de sucesso. Boa sorte!
A Awari é a melhor plataforma para aprender sobre programação no Brasil.
Aqui você encontra cursos com aulas ao vivo, mentorias individuais com os melhores profissionais do mercado e suporte de carreira personalizado para dar seu próximo passo profissional e aprender habilidades como Data Science, Data Analytics, Machine Learning e mais.
Já pensou em aprender de maneira individualizada com profissionais que atuam em empresas como Nubank, Amazon e Google? Clique aqui para se inscrever na Awari e começar a construir agora mesmo o próximo capítulo da sua carreira em dados.


